Comprehensive Guide to Kids' Birthday Freebies in 2024: How to Celebrate Without the Cost

Celebrating a child's birthday can be both exciting and expensive, but a variety of businesses offer freebies and discounts to help parents mark the occasion without a significant financial outlay. These birthday offers range from free meals and desserts to unique experiences and branded gifts. By signing up for specific loyalty programs or email clubs, parents can often access these promotions, which are typically available during the child's birthday month or on the actual birthday. Many of these programs are designed to be family-friendly, with options for children of various ages, though some have specific eligibility requirements, such as age limits or the need for a parent to manage an account. This guide details the types of birthday freebies available, the sign-up processes, and important considerations for participating, based on information from promotional websites and deal-finding resources.

Understanding how these programs work is the first step. Most require an email address, a cell phone number, or a download of a brand's app to participate. Many retailers and restaurants allow a parent or guardian to create a single account using their own email and then add multiple children to that account, often without requiring a separate email for the child. Other programs are open to all ages but require an email for sign-up. For children who do not have their own email, parents can often create new, free email accounts to facilitate sign-ups for multiple kids. The key is to register in advance of the child's birthday to ensure the offer is triggered and delivered in time for the celebration.

Food and Restaurant Freebies

Many national and regional restaurant chains offer birthday specials for kids. These are often tied to a loyalty program or an email club. The offers typically require the child to be present, and some may have age restrictions or require the purchase of an adult entrée.

  • 7-Eleven: Through the 7REWARDS program, kids can receive a free Slurpee during their birthday month. This offer is accessible by joining the program, which may require providing an email address or phone number.
  • A&W: By joining the A&W Mug Club, a child can get a free Root Beer Float on their birthday. This is a classic treat that many families enjoy.
  • Buca di Beppo: Members of the e-Club receive a free birthday gift valued at $20.
  • Captain D’s: The Kid’s Club at Captain D’s offers a special birthday greeting and a free kids’ meal on a child's birthday. This offer is specifically for children 12 years and younger.
  • Champp’s: The Champp’s Fan Club provides incentives for signing up, including a free cheeseburger or dessert of your choice and birthday gifts.
  • Chili’s: My Chili’s Rewards members can choose from a free appetizer or dessert on their birthday.
  • Crumbl Cookies: Kids 13 and over can sign up for Crumbl Loyalty. While the program earns "Crumbs" towards "Crumbl Cash," a key birthday perk is a free cookie each year.
  • Denny’s: While Denny’s offers a year-round benefit where kids eat free with the purchase of a $6 adult entrée, they also provide a free Grand Slam on a person's birthday for anyone with a photo ID. This is noted as a potential option for older kids.
  • Dippin’ Dots: The Dot Crazy! email club has no age restriction. Members receive a free cup of Dippin’ Dots on their birthday. Parents can use their own email to secure the coupon for their child.
  • Einstein Bros Bagels: Kids' birthday freebies from this brand include a free egg sandwich with a purchase. Additionally, a free bagel and shmear (with purchase) is offered just for signing up.
  • First Watch: Members of the “Sun E Club” receive a free entrée on their birthday, as well as a “buy one, get one” coupon. This can be used as a kids' birthday freebie.
  • Fox & Hound: All Star Club members get a free entrée on their birthday. This is noted as being better suited for older kids, as the venue is a sports bar.
  • Gold Star Chili: This brand offers a special gift for a child's birthday.
  • IHOP: Kids 13 and older can sign up via the IHOP website or app to earn “PanCoins.” For their birthday, they are rewarded with 5 PanCoins, which equals a free stack of pancakes.
  • Jamba Juice: The My Jamba Rewards program is available to kids 13 and older, as well as adults. Members earn “banana points” and receive a free small smoothie on their birthday.

Retail and Beauty Brand Offers

Beyond food, several retail and beauty brands offer birthday incentives, often in the form of gifts, exclusive discounts, or bonus reward points. These are typically geared toward older children and teenagers but can be a great way to celebrate with a tangible item.

  • Benefit Cosmetics: By creating a “Benefit” account, parents can access kids' birthday freebies in the form of gifts from this cosmetics company. This is ideal for a child who is interested in beauty products.
  • Charming Charlie: Joining the CharmClub earns members 10 points for each dollar spent, plus a special birthday bonus. The store is noted for its color-coded accessories.
  • CVS: Through the ExtraCare Beauty Club, members receive 10% off beauty products and earn $3 ExtraBucks rewards on their birthday. This can be used to save on cosmetics like nail polish.
  • DSW: Signing up for the DSW rewards program provides members with a special offer on their birthday.
  • Famous Footwear: Their rewards program offers exclusive discounts and a special birthday offer, which is useful for purchasing shoes for growing children.

Key Considerations and Eligibility Rules

When pursuing kids' birthday freebies, it is important to be aware of the specific rules that govern each program. These can affect who is eligible and how the offer can be redeemed.

Age Restrictions

Some programs are open to all ages, while others have specific limits. For example: * Captain D’s Kid’s Club is only for children 12 years and younger. * Crumbl Cookies, IHOP, and Jamba Juice require members to be 13 or older to sign up for their loyalty programs. * Dippin’ Dots has no age restriction for its email club. * Fox & Hound is noted as being more suitable for older kids due to its sports bar atmosphere.

Purchase Requirements

The majority of birthday freebies are genuinely free with no purchase necessary. However, some offers are contingent on a purchase. For instance: * Einstein Bros Bagels offers a free egg sandwich with a purchase for a birthday. * Denny’s offers a free Grand Slam on a birthday, but this requires a photo ID and is separate from their year-round "kids eat free" offer, which requires the purchase of an adult entrée. * Champp’s provides a free cheeseburger or dessert, but it is not explicitly stated whether a purchase is required to redeem it. * The FAQ from one source indicates that while most birthday freebies are free with no purchase, some businesses may offer birthday discounts instead of completely free items, and it is wise to check the terms and conditions.

How to Maximize Birthday Freebies

To make the most of these opportunities, parents can adopt a strategic approach. This includes planning ahead, keeping track of sign-up dates, and understanding the redemption process.

  1. Plan Ahead: Research and sign up for programs at least a few weeks before a child's birthday. This ensures the account is active and any required verification is complete.
  2. Use a Dedicated Email: Consider using a specific email address for all loyalty program sign-ups to keep birthday offers organized and prevent them from being lost in a cluttered inbox.
  3. Check Age and Eligibility: Before signing up, review the age requirements to ensure the child qualifies for the program.
  4. Understand Redemption Methods: Offers may be delivered via email as a printable coupon, a digital coupon within an app, or a notification that must be shown at the point of sale. Knowing the redemption method helps avoid issues on the birthday.
  5. Combine with Other Celebrations: Many of these freebies can be used throughout the child's birthday month, allowing for multiple small celebrations. For example, a free Slurpee from 7-Eleven could be a fun outing, while a free cookie from Crumbl can be a sweet treat after a party.
  6. Verify Current Offers: Since promotions can change, it is advisable to check the brand's official website or contact customer service to confirm the current birthday offer before relying on it.
